Extending the Affordable Care Act (ACA) tax credits is crucial to preserving affordable healthcare coverage for millions of Americans. The nonpartisan Congressional Budget Office estimates that if these tax credits expire at the end of 2025 as currently scheduled, 4.2 million people will lose their health insurance coverage by 2034. This would be devastating, leaving many individuals and families without access to vital medical care. The expiration of the tax credits would also cause a projected 75% increase in ACA plan premiums starting in 2026, making health insurance unaffordable for countless households.
